My hen has the Runs! 2-3 weeks now! HELP

Recommended Posts

Can anybody offer any advice or solution?

 

Pumpkin my lovely 1 year old Buff Sussex hen has had a bad couple of months recently. First she was broody for 3 weeks, she is now moulting and has had diarrhea for at least 2/3 weeks now! Sometimes its green and now and again its white but mostly its waterey. She seems absolutley fine in herself- drinking/eating etc. All the hens were wormed about 4 weeks ago with Flubenvet and i've been putting some poultry tonic in the water.

 

I'm really not sure what causing her problem- all the other hens seem to be ok.

 

My normal vet was pretty clueless last time i took a poorly hen but charged me £30 so i want to avoid a trip to the vets if possible.

 

Any help or suggestions would really be appreciated as i'm very worried about her! :(

You could try Herban or Oregostim which have a reputation for clearing up digestive problems. Has she lost much weight or is she dehydrated? When it is warm they drink a lot more which makes them splatty but that would only be occasionally not for so long.

 

Another alternative is to send a sample to Retfords then go to vet armed with result and suggested treatment.

You could send a sample off for testing, will cost about the same as you paid for no diagnosis and you will get a diagnosis and a treatment . Retford Poulrty Ltd do it also(I think it is) Crowthorne.

Copied from Littlehen website. I have used Retfords and you can send a sample in any small clean vessel. :)
